Why Study Environment and Geography at York?

Here are just some of the many reasons why you should choose York to study an Environment and Geography degree:

  • 96% of our research activity is "internationally recognised" (Research Excellence Framework 2014).
  • We placed in the top ten Russell Group universities for student satisfaction in the latest National Student Survey (2022). We are delighted to be ranked 2nd for student satisfaction in Human Geographical Sciences, 3rd for Environmental Sciences, and 8th for Human Geography.
  • There are plenty of opportunities for field trips and study overseas, including our annual field trip to Tenerife.
  • Our staff are very active in topical research areas and sit on international and national committees, demonstrating the recognition of our work at the highest level.
  • We have strong links to global policy makers such as the United Nations Environment Programme and the World Health Organisation.
  • We have a track record of providing a springboard to a wide range of careers and postgraduate research.
  • As well as our own range of degrees, we can offer modules from other University departments, giving you an even greater amount of flexibility and choice.
  • We have a friendly and inclusive community, and our undergraduate students are actively encouraged to participate in ongoing research projects within the Department
  • We have strong links with other organisations such as the Food and Environment Research Agency and the Stockholm Environment Institute which means we are able to offer a rich learning environment for our undergraduate students.
  • Our Environmental Science degrees are accredited by Institution of Environmental Sciences as well as CHES (The Committee for Heads of Environmental Sciences)
